Hi Lukas, deliverability can be tricky to measure. One good way to measure it, is by using seed tests (GlockApps, Mail-Tester, or InboxAlly) to show you where your emails land, and monitoring your domain/IP reputation using Google Postmaster Tools or MXToolbox, along with how well your SPF, DKIM, and DMARC are set up.
Also, monitor engagement trends, if opens or replies start to dip, your inbox placement is probably dipping too. I usually measure the health of a domain weekly using those signals so I have a decent idea of deliverability before sending.
